What is Spoten Phone Location Tracker?

Spoten is a navigation app for real-time family location tracking on iOS.

Users hire the app to monitor family safety, but the current paywall-first design prevents users from validating the service before committing to a subscription.

The rivals identified

Nemeses(1)

With over 1 million ratings and a long-standing presence in the navigation category, this app represents the primary market leader for family location tracking.

Differentiators

  • Offers comprehensive geofencing alerts that notify parents the moment a child enters or leaves designated zones.
  • Integrates historical location data logs which allow users to review movement patterns over the past several days.
  • Provides a dedicated SOS button feature that instantly broadcasts the user's live location to all family members.

Head to head

The target app must pivot toward specialized safety features like SOS triggers or speed monitoring to differentiate from this feature-rich incumbent.

Contenders(2)

Expands the value proposition beyond location into a full family management suite, increasing switching costs.

Differentiators

  • Combines location tracking with shared calendars, grocery lists, and photo albums to become a central family hub.
  • Positions itself as a productivity tool rather than just a utility, capturing higher daily active usage.

High release velocity and strong social-first positioning make this a direct threat to user retention.

Differentiators

  • Implements a social-first design that encourages frequent check-ins and location sharing among peer groups.
  • Ships frequent updates with 23 releases in the last six months, signaling a highly agile development cycle.

Same space(1)

While primarily a general navigation tool, its 'Location Sharing' feature is a ubiquitous, zero-friction alternative for many users.

Differentiators

  • Provides near-universal distribution and deep integration with the mobile operating system's native location services.
  • Offers real-time traffic and transit data that specialized tracking apps often struggle to replicate at scale.

Key Takeaways

Spoten provides essential safety utility, but its aggressive subscription-first model triggers high churn and fraud allegations, so the PM must pivot to a freemium model to build trust before the brand reputation becomes unsalvageable.

Where Is It Heading?

Declining

The category is consolidating around high-trust, feature-rich incumbents like Find my Phone. Spoten's current posture is exposed, as its reliance on aggressive monetization over user trust will likely lead to further ranking declines as negative sentiment accumulates.

Aggressive paywalls drive high churn, which compounds the negative sentiment and erodes the long-term user base.

Misleading marketing claims regarding stealth tracking create a trust deficit that prevents organic growth and referral.
